이 문서는 데이터 유형, 변수, 연산자, 제어 흐름 구조를 포함한 기본 JavaScript 개념에 대한 간결한 개요를 제공합니다.
데이터 유형:
데이터 유형은 변수가 보유할 수 있는 값의 종류를 분류합니다. JavaScript의 8가지 기본 데이터 유형을 사용하면 효율적인 데이터 처리 및 처리가 가능합니다.
변수:
변수는 값의 저장 위치로 명명됩니다. JavaScript는 변수를 선언하는 여러 가지 방법을 제공합니다.
x = 5;
(암시적 선언, 명확성을 위해 일반적으로 권장되지 않음).var
: var x = 5;
(기능 범위, 이전 스타일, 드물게 사용).let
: let x = 5;
(블록 범위, 재할당 가능).const
: const x = 5;
(블록 범위, 초기화 후 재할당 방지, 상수에 이상적).var
, let
또는 const
선택:
const
선호: 값을 변경해야 하는 경우가 아니면 const
을 사용하세요. 여기에는 배열과 객체가 포함됩니다(그 내용은 수정될 수 있지만 변수 자체는 재할당될 수 없습니다).let
사용: 재할당이 필요하여 let
이 부적절한 경우에만 const
을 사용하세요.var
를 피하세요. var
에는 함수 범위가 있으므로 예기치 않은 동작이 발생할 수 있습니다. 아주 오래된 브라우저와의 호환성을 위해서만 예약하세요.운영자:
JavaScript 연산자는 다양한 계산을 수행합니다. 다음 이미지는 일반 연산자를 시각적으로 보여줍니다.
조건문:
조건문은 조건에 따라 실행 흐름을 제어합니다.
if
: 조건이 true인 경우 코드 블록을 실행합니다.
if (hour < 12) { console.log("Good morning"); }
else
: 앞의 if
조건이 false인 경우 코드 블록을 실행합니다.
if (hour < 12) { console.log("Good morning"); } else { console.log("Good afternoon"); }
else if
: 앞의 if
및 else if
조건이 false인 경우 추가 조건을 테스트합니다.
if (time < 10) { console.log("Good morning"); } else if (time < 20) { console.log("Good day"); } else { console.log("Good evening"); }
switch
: (여기에서는 자세히 설명하지 않지만 여러 조건을 처리하는 간결한 방법을 제공합니다.)
루프:
루프는 조건이 true인 동안 코드 블록을 반복적으로 실행합니다.
1. while
루프:
while
루프는 지정된 조건이 true인 동안 계속됩니다.
예:
// Output: 5 4 3 2 1 let no = 5; while (no > 0) { console.log(no); no--; } // Output: 1 2 3 4 5 let no = 1; while (no <= 5) { console.log(no); no++; } // Output: 0 2 4 6 8 10 let no = 0; while (no <= 10) { console.log(no); no += 2; } // Output: 10 8 6 4 2 0 let no = 10; while (no >= 0) { console.log(no); no -= 2; }
이 개정된 답변은 제공된 JavaScript 개념에 대해 보다 구조화되고 포괄적인 설명을 제공합니다. 명확성과 정확성을 위해 코드 예제도 개선되었습니다.
위 내용은 Javascript-데이터 유형,변수, 연산자,조건문,루핑 작업의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!